Wynberg Boys ’ High School had the honour of welcoming none other than Springbok captain, Siya Kolisi , for a visit that won’t be forgotten anytime soon. Kolisi jumped right in with the boys, belting out the legendary ‘Hoya’ battle cry – a spirited tribute to the unstoppable rugby team. Rugby Addict reports that the schoolboys were called on to create a powerful rendition of the war cry ‘to unite the nation’ ahead of key Rugby Championship games against the All Blacks.
" Siya shared the special ‘Hoya, hoya’ on Instagram: View this post on Instagram A post shared by Siya Kolisi While some of the other Bokke are soaking up the sun on beach holidays or chilling with mates, Siya is earning serious respect for using his time off to inspire the nation. He’s been praised for making the most of his “leave” by uplifting others instead of just kicking back. What a legend, as always.
